OMCs Lose Traction As Profit-Taking Hits Fuel Retailers
Shares of India’s oil marketing companies (OMCs) slipped around 1.7–2.6 percent in morning trade, as investors booked profits after a sharp run-up driven by stable fuel prices, healthy marketing margins and improving balance sheets. The move pulled the PSU energy pack off recent highs, even as broader indices traded relatively steady.
